About Ben
Ben graduated from University of Victoria with a Bachelor of Environmental Science, and has worked in provincial parks, as a field geologist, and a summer camp leader.
In his work experience he’s developed knowledge in wilderness first aid, outdoor leadership, team work and environmental science. Pursuing an outdoor career was exciting and fun, but after working with youth he found there was more joy to be had sharing his excitement towards nature with students.
He works as a full time teacher on call in Whitehorse.

Ben's Philosophy & Approach
Approach
Ben’s approach to teaching is finding ways for students to connect with what they’re learning, and this often means getting their hands dirty in a supportive and fun environment.
He believes learning outside together connects with each other and the world around us.
Fun Facts
Ben was born on Vancouver Island where his passion for the outdoors developed in the woods, mountains and rivers of the Pacific coast.
In his spare time he partakes in hiking, camping, cycling, paddling and backcountry skiing.
